Three irrigation experiments were conducted at the agrometeorological experimental station in Nanjing. The leaf temperature of flooded rice was lower than that of wet irrigation by 0.4-0.7°C. Water use efficiency of leaf increased by 0.24g/kg. The average stomatal conductance was greater than that of wet irrigation 0.123-0.183 mol/(m2.s).
